Infant daycare has become a typical option for numerous parents in today's community. With the increasing wide range of dual-income homes and single-parent households, the necessity for dependable and top-notch childcare for infants is much more prevalent than previously. In this article, we're going to explore the huge benefits and difficulties of infant daycare, including its impact on youngster development, socialization, and parental well being.

Difficulties of Toddler Daycare
Regardless of the many benefits of infant daycare, there's also difficulties that moms and dads and providers must consider. Among main difficulties may be the possibility of separation anxiety in infants who aren't familiar with becoming away from their primary caregiver. This will probably result in stress and mental upheaval for both the son or daughter in addition to moms and dad, making the change to daycare difficult for everyone else included.
Another challenge of baby daycare may be the prospect of experience of infection. Young babies have establishing resistant methods which are not yet fully prepared to handle the germs and viruses being common in daycare settings. This will probably induce regular conditions and missed times of work with moms and dads, as well as increased stress and bother about the youngster's health.
Also, the cost of baby daycare is prohibitive for a lot of people. The high price of quality childcare is a significant monetary burden, particularly for low-income families or people that have several children. This will cause difficult choices about whether to register a child in daycare or for one parent to remain house and forgo possible income.
